Discover The Pristine Natural Beauty And Ancient Buddhist Traditions Of The Kingdom Of Bhutan


Embark on a comprehensive six-day journey through the heart of four western districts in Bhutan, a nation that remained largely isolated from the global community until the 1960s. This immersive adventure invites travelers to explore one of the world's most unique countries, often celebrated as the last living Vajrayana Buddhist Kingdom. By traversing these diverse landscapes, you will gain a profound understanding of the cultural wealth that has been carefully preserved for generations.


The itinerary focuses on nature hikes that showcase the country's pristine environment, offering a rare glimpse into a land where nature and spirituality coexist harmoniously. As you wander through rural villages, you will engage directly with local communities, learning about their daily lives and enduring traditions. This firsthand experience provides a deep connection to the people who call this mountainous region home, highlighting why Bhutan is frequently referred to as the Kingdom of Happiness.
